Mathilukal ('Walls') is a free adaptation of the novelette of the same name, written by the celebrated Malayalam writer, Vaikom Muhammad Basheer. Autobiographical in character, it is set against the background of India’s freedom struggle in the ’40s when he was serving a term of imprisonment in the Trivandrum Central Jail. When the film opens, we see Basheer in a police lock-up, quite at home in the company of a few petty criminals. He has been languishing there for more than a year now without a trial.

Kaliyattam is an adaptation of Shakespeare's 'Othello' seen through the local traditional theatrical dance form of Theyyam, in which the actor takes on a divine dimension - as soon as he wears his mask and his headgear.
